本文目录导读:
随着互联网的快速发展,资讯网站已经成为人们获取信息的重要渠道,从简单的新闻发布到功能丰富的综合信息平台,资讯网站在传播信息、服务用户方面发挥着越来越重要的作用,本文将深入剖析资讯网站源码,揭秘其构建高效信息传播平台的奥秘。
资讯网站源码概述
资讯网站源码通常包括前端和后端两部分,前端负责展示信息,后端负责数据处理和业务逻辑实现,以下是资讯网站源码的基本构成:
图片来源于网络,如有侵权联系删除
1、前端:主要包括HTML、CSS、JavaScript等前端技术,前端主要负责页面布局、样式设计和交互效果。
2、后端:主要包括服务器端编程语言(如Java、Python、PHP等)和数据库技术,后端主要负责数据处理、业务逻辑实现和与前端的数据交互。
资讯网站源码的核心功能
1、信息采集与处理
资讯网站的核心功能是采集、处理和发布信息,信息采集可以通过多种方式实现,如爬虫、API接口、人工编辑等,信息处理包括数据清洗、分类、摘要等,以提高信息的准确性和可读性。
2、信息发布与展示
资讯网站需要将处理后的信息发布到平台上,供用户浏览,信息展示通常采用分页、标签、分类等方式,方便用户查找和阅读。
3、用户交互与反馈
资讯网站需要与用户进行交互,收集用户反馈,优化用户体验,用户交互功能包括评论、点赞、收藏、分享等,通过用户反馈,网站可以了解用户需求,不断改进和完善。
4、数据分析与挖掘
资讯网站需要收集用户行为数据,进行数据分析和挖掘,以了解用户喜好、市场趋势等,这有助于网站优化内容推荐、广告投放等业务。
5、系统安全与稳定性
图片来源于网络,如有侵权联系删除
资讯网站需要确保系统安全,防止恶意攻击和漏洞,保障网站稳定性,提高用户访问速度。
资讯网站源码的技术实现
1、前端技术
(1)HTML:构建网页结构,负责信息的展示。
(2)CSS:美化网页,实现页面样式设计。
(3)JavaScript:实现网页交互效果,如动态加载、表单验证等。
2、后端技术
(1)服务器端编程语言:如Java、Python、PHP等,实现业务逻辑和数据处理。
(2)数据库技术:如MySQL、Oracle、MongoDB等,存储和管理信息数据。
(3)框架技术:如Spring、Django、Laravel等,提高开发效率。
3、第三方库与工具
(1)爬虫库:如Scrapy、BeautifulSoup等,实现信息采集。
图片来源于网络,如有侵权联系删除
(2)搜索引擎:如Elasticsearch、Solr等,实现信息检索。
(3)缓存技术:如Redis、Memcached等,提高系统性能。
资讯网站源码的优化与拓展
1、优化页面加载速度:通过压缩图片、合并CSS/JavaScript文件、使用CDN等技术,提高页面加载速度。
2、个性化推荐:根据用户行为数据,实现个性化内容推荐,提高用户满意度。
3、移动端适配:针对不同终端设备,实现适配,提高用户体验。
4、社交分享:集成社交分享功能,扩大网站影响力。
5、广告投放:根据用户喜好,实现精准广告投放,提高广告收入。
资讯网站源码是构建高效信息传播平台的关键,通过深入剖析资讯网站源码,我们可以了解到其核心功能、技术实现以及优化拓展方法,在互联网时代,掌握资讯网站源码的开发与优化,对于提升网站竞争力、服务用户具有重要意义。
标签: #资讯网站源码
评论列表